如何在 Debian 11 Bullseye 上安装 Apache Web 服务器
Apache是 HTTP 开源 Web 服务器,专为现代操作系统而设计。它是网络服务器,以网页和文件的形式响应互联网用户的查询。它具有安全可靠的文件共享功能,这意味着使用该网络服务器,用户可以将文件放在根目录中并可以与其他用户共享。 Apache 已经推出了各种版本,Apache2被称为 Apache 2.0,它是增加了编译和运行时配置的升级版本。
在本指南中,我们将为您提供 Debian 11 上 Apache Web 服务器的安装过程。
如何在 Debian 11 上安装 Apache Web 服务器
Apache Web 服务器在 Debian 的默认存储库中可用,您可以通过在终端中运行以下给出的命令来安装它:
sudo apt install apache2
安装过程完成后,运行以下命令确认安装。此命令将检查 Debian 系统上 apache2 的状态:
sudo systemctl status apache2
管理 Debian 11 上的 Apache2 进程
现在,您已经安装并设置了 Apache2 服务器,您可以使用基本的 systemctl 命令来控制 Debian 系统上的服务器:
要在 Debian 上启动 Apache Web 服务器,请执行以下命令:
sudo systemctl start apache2
要停止服务器,请在终端中运行以下命令:
sudo systemctl stop apache2
如果您已经停止了服务器,可以使用以下命令重新启动它:
sudo systemctl restart apache2
在 Debian 上设置虚拟主机
要在 Debian 上设置 Apache2,请运行启动命令并转到默认浏览器。在地址栏中输入localhost,然后按 Enter 键。您应该在屏幕上看到 Apache 2 的默认页面。
这意味着服务器正在运行。要托管网页,您需要修改 var/www/ 目录中的配置文件。